Habana’s Boardwalk is very similar to Ted’s in that it is out of sight and out of mind… it is located in a part of town out on Mahan that I rarely am driving by and I seldom think to make a specific trip just to go there… and also like Ted’s it’s one of those places when I do go I always end up saying we should come here more often. Habana’s Boardwalk is really the only legitimate Cuban Restaurant in Tally and it should in no way be confused with the joints serving«falsa Cubano» food(looking at you Gordo’s).Habana’s is owned and operated by real Cubans and they make a pretty decent effort on all the Cuban Staples… Ropa Vieja… Pork Dishes. Chicken Dishes have all been tried and they were competent efforts… Cuban Sandwich is served warm with ample ingredients on the proper Cuban Bread… Media Noche is made with just the right amount of sweetness… the Lechon with Onions Sandwich which is the other Cuban«Base Sandwich» I like to judge a place by is also well done… they also serve my favorite Cuban Appetizer a Papa Rellena which are fried mashed potato balls stuffed with meat and these are quite good at Habana’s as well… and to end your meal they make a potent Cubano Coffee… not for the faint of heart… I do have to note service at times here can kind of be «Island Time» style movement so patience is necessary. No Habana’s is not as good as some of the legendary Cuban Restaurants in Tampa and Miami, but for Tally it’s a damn good effort… I think it’s a solid 3.5 star joint, but since Unilocal does not allow that 3 stars it is… Make the effort to «find» Habana’s and I don’t think you will be disappointed
